Female genitalia (
Fig. 83
). Apophyses anteriores about 1/2 length of apophyses posteriores. Eighth tergum rectangular, sparsely setose on posterior margin. Lamella postvaginalis sub-elliptical, concave at middle on posterior margin, setose. Antrum elongate funnel-shaped, narrowed to posterior 1/3, uniformly wide in anterior 2/3. Ductus bursae membranous, wider than antrum, with five spines posteriorly. Corpus bursae membranous, ovate, shorter than ductus bursae; singum absent.
Distribution.
Sri Lanka
.
Note.
The female genitalia of this species are described for the first time.
